Climate, wind and weather – the reality for a design is always tougher than the theory. Especially with innovations and customer-specific solutions, material and performance tests under real conditions are indispensable. The development of mock-ups and the coordination and monitoring of numerous load tests are central components of our services.

Architectural, visual mock-up (VMU):
Consultation with the developer for the design of a sample facade, on site or on Priedemann’s own premises, preparation of technical drawings and specifications, product and material research, preparation and compilation of factory and assembly drawings (assembly drawings, installation drawings), advice when selecting the most suitable manufacturer, coordination where adaptations are required

Test facade, performance mock-up (PMU):
Consultation with the developer for the design of a sample facade and the necessary test requirements, preparation of technical drawings and specifications, product and material research, preparation and compilation of factory and assembly drawings (assembly drawings, installation drawings), advice when selecting the most suitable manufacturer

On site facade test:
Consultation with the developer on on-site tests on the final elements or those actually installed, blower door test (test for airtightness), site camber test (on-site load test of a defined section of the realized facade or facade mock-up for air and water permeability and structural loads)

The aim of Priedemann’s thermal-structural planning is to minimise heat losses and undesirable heat input through the exterior of the building and to avoid damage caused by weather conditions. The range of services includes identifying all influences and values relevant for the facade structure as well as the exact dimensioning and determination of the materials for the layer structure of the facade.

  • Thermal insulation: On the basis of local and specific project requirements and after evaluation of the technical building plan, we determine the necessary values for thermal insulation in the summer and winter.
  • Energy standards: We take into account which energy standards and objectives must be met – such as KfW requirements, low and passive house standards or requirements of green building labels such as LEED, BREAM or DGNB.
  • Materiality: We calculate the necessary U-values and resulting insulation thicknesses, make specific material suggestions, give advice on the correct wall structure and determine the g-values taking into account the measures selected to provide protection from the sun.
  • Overall energy performance: We determine the necessary values from building services and the facade to work out the overall energy performance of the building. An important component, especially in residential buildings, is the calculation of the transmission heat loss of the entire exterior of the building.
  • Isothermal profile and thermal bridges: We analyse the isothermal profile within the planned or implemented construction, calculate 2 or 3 dimensional thermal bridges and give recommendations to avoid condensation forming
  • Component construction with layer construction: Depending on the commission, we draw up a catalogue for the entire building or selected components, which shows the scale of each individual component in its layer structure and specifies the material qualities in order to give those involved in planning certainty about the structural-physical qualities of the planned construction.

We create, analyze and optimize digital 3D models as a basis for the production of the actual facade later. We analyze facade representations created as nodes or surface models and generate realistic 3-dimensional facade details from them. Or we optimize 3D models that show any unrealistic differentiation of individual elements in order to reconcile production costs with architectural requirements.
  • Architectural 3D models are often created as surface or node models. We analyze this data and transform it into realistic volume models on the basis of which facade components can later be produced.
  • We provide information on details that would pose special challenges during implementation or could not be built, e.g. if tested systems or approved products are not applicable, or connections would be so delicate that they could not absorb the loads.
  • So that we can react flexibly to the different system environments, we are equipped with the current programs such as Rhino, Grasshopper, Archicad, Revit, AutoCad, Athena or Solid Works and are familiar with many other programs.

The digital, 3-dimensional simulation of the complete building with all trades involved, including the design, construction and construction processes as well as building operation – that is the idea behind BIM. More and more clients and investors are relying on integrated planning as a BIM model. Priedemann has taken up this challenge.

A facade model designed by us is a complete parametric-digital representative of the facade. Views, sections and additional data can be generated from this information to help determine decision-relevant information and to optimize the manufacturing process of the facade. The data is programmed individually for each project, so that it can be adapted to the specific requirements of the project.

Before we enter a BIM environment, we agree the formats and communication standards for the exchange of data with the parties involved. These standards are specified, tested and confirmed during a kick-off meeting. In this way we ensure that all of the information can be incorporated in the main model right from the start. We know that starting a BIM project without these communication standards involves a considerable risk.

We know that planning is a living process accompanied by change. Parametric data models allow us to react flexibly to changing conditions or situations. Parametric planning can be an integral part of a BIM process or an independent part of planning and implementation. Using different 3D software, we design individual facade components, elements or entire assemblies and use them to generate CIM (computer integrated manufacturing) and DFM (design for manufacture) compatible data sets.

These data sets can be transferred to CNC data (Computer Numeric Control) for production. Parametric planning is an efficient and reliable tool for consistent planning and accuracy, especially for complex facade geometries – from design to manufacture and installation.
